This year’s forum, Navigating the Transition from School to Adult Life for Students with Intellectual and Developmental Disabilities (I/DD), will bring together youth, students, families, and professionals to share resources and insights to support a successful transition to adulthood.
All information, including the presentation and printed hand-outs, will be available in both English and Spanish.

What to Expect
- Panel Q&A featuring RMHS staff and individuals with lived experience, highlighting Denver Mill Levy supports and the programs and services available to adults with I/DD as they transition into long-term services.
- Resource fair with community agencies offering post-secondary school supports and opportunities for youth with I/DD ages 14-21 including vocational training, day programs, information on disability advocacy, direct services, and more.
- Resources and information for youth ages 14-21 with I/DD, covering education, employment, healthcare, housing, advocacy, and community involvement.
- Opportunities to connect directly with Denver Mill Levy Program staff to share insights and feedback.
- Light refreshments at the in-person event.
This free community forum is open to all, but especially helpful for Denver families with youth ages 14-21 with I/DD.
